Interview and talking head content has gone through a complete reinvention. The traditional three-camera corporate interview, shot in an office with a grey background, is not what modern audiences watch. What works now is different: founder stories shot like mini-documentaries, expert conversations captured with a cinema feel, podcast clips edited for vertical with movement, text overlays, and pacing that holds attention.
This is the content that builds trust at scale. It puts a face and a voice behind a brand. It positions founders, leaders, and experts as authorities in their space. And when it's produced well — with the right framing, lighting, and edit — it can carry a brand's social presence almost on its own.
